Tiny teeth may be cute, but they need big care. Even though your little one isn't munching much yet, it's important to begin good oral habits early on. This helps avoid upcoming problems and gives them a healthy smile for life! Begin by gently wiping their teething pads with a soft cloth. As those teeth come in, you can use a miniature toothbrush and child safe toothpaste. Don't forget regular appointments with the dentist, too!

Preserving Your Child's Pearly Whites

Keeping your little one's pearly whites healthy is a vital part of their overall well-being. Starting with proper oral hygiene habits young can set the stage for a lifetime of bright smiles. Establish a routine that includes dental care twice a day, using a child-friendly bristles and a fluoride toothpaste. Don't miss to visit the dentist for examinations at least every six months.

  • Showing your child about oral hygiene in a fun and engaging way can make it more enjoyable.
  • Minimize sugary drinks and snacks, as they can cause the risk of dental problems.
